Clarinet bboard - Date: 2016-02-22 19:13. In terms of hierarchy, I compare Buffet and Yamaha clarinets like this: Buffet - Yamaha. B12 - YCL-255. E11 - YCL-450. E13/C12 - YCL-650. R13/RC - YCL-CXII. The 650 is definitely in a league above the E11 as the E11 is an entry level wooden clarinet.

He says cork is in good shape, hardware also, but some pads ...The R14 was a clarinet with 17 keys and 7 rings which was a clarinet with the Eb lever + a ring for the third finger to facilitate the G# passages. The R16 was a 19 key 7 Rings clarinet articulated G#, + Eb lever and Forked Bb. The update is reportedly rolling out now, but it’s only ...Small bore Selmer C85 Series mouthpieces are made for a new generation small bore clarinets like Recital, Signature, Omega Paris etc. These mouthpieces will play sharp in the throat tones on a Selmer CT. Any large bore mouthpiece is a better match for a Selmer "Centered Tone" than Selmer C85 Series mouthpiece.Author: Bob Barnhart ★ 2017. Date: 2023-09-01 05:48. That said, there are a wide variety of options when it comes to buying clarinets, but you will easily be able to ...The Clarinet BBoard. Drawbacks of an articulated C#/G# on bass? An articulated C#/G# mechanism allows for a clean B-C#/F#-G# trill, but doesn't allow for altissimo fingerings with the C#/G#-key kept open while a r.h. ring-key is depressed (since the latter forces the former to close). Thus altissimo "long F" will not work, as well as some ....
